SOUR CREAM COOKIES Wo NEP Oe Ne 2 cups brown sugar 1 tsp. soda 1 cup shortening 4 tsp. baking powder 2 eggs 4% cups pastry flour 1 cup sour cream 1 cup raisins =~ feo, sat 1 cup nutmeats % tsp. nutmeg Cream shortening, salt and sugar together. Add beaten eggs and nuts and raisins. Mix well and add the sour cream. Add all dry ingredients sifted together. Mix well and drop by teaspoon on greased baking pans. Bake at 375° 12-15 minutes. - Mrs. L. Shumko, Dauphin, Man. WAGON WHEELS L cup shortening 2 tsp. vanilla 3/4 cup white sugar 3 cups sifted flour 3/4 cup brown sugar 2 tsp. baking powder 2 eggs % tsp. salt Cream shortening and sugar, add e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Add vanilla and dry ingredients. Divide dough into 3 portions and chill in refrigerator. Date Filling is as follows: 2 cups chopped dates 1 cup white sugar Ll cup water 2 tbsp. grated orange rind Combine all ingredients and cook until thick over medium heat, then cool. Roll out each piece of dough into an oblong shape and spread with cooled date filling. Roll up like a jelly roll and chill until firm. Cut into % inch slices and bake in a 400° oven for 10 minutes. - Mrs. Nick Scramstad, Yorkton, Sask.
